Man showing signs of paranoia jailed after high-speed chase on I-75

A man showing signs of paranoia was arrested after a high-speed chase on Interstate 75 ended in a crash in Sumter County. James Robert Perridge, 20, of Lakeland, was driving a white Honda sport utility vehicle and traveling at a high rate of speed at about 1:30 p.m. Friday when he began tailgating a Florida Highway Patrol vehicle. Perridge had also been using his windshield wipers and high-beam lights, despite the fact the weather was clear, according to the arrest report from FHP.
